Top Attractions

The Southwest Coast of Florida is home to many top attractions that should be on every traveler’s bucket list. The region is known for its beautiful beaches, museums, and outdoor activities. Some of the top attractions in the region include Sanibel Island, Captiva Island, Edison and Ford Winter Estates, Naples Pier, and the Ringling Museum of Art.

Hidden Gems

If you’re looking for something off the beaten path, Southwest Coast of Florida has plenty of hidden gems waiting to be discovered. Some of our favorites include the Koreshan State Park, the Corkscrew Swamp Sanctuary, and the J.N. “Ding” Darling National Wildlife Refuge.

Food Scene

Southwest Coast of Florida is known for its delicious seafood and fresh produce. Some of the must-try dishes in the region include the stone crab claws, grouper sandwich, and key lime pie. For a unique dining experience, head to the Bubble Room on Captiva Island or the Bubble Room Bakery in downtown Fort Myers.

Outdoor Adventures

The Southwest Coast of Florida is a playground for outdoor enthusiasts. From kayaking through mangrove tunnels to hiking in nature preserves, there are plenty of outdoor activities to keep you busy. Some of the best outdoor adventures in the region include the Myakka River State Park, the Calusa Blueway Paddling Trail, and the Babcock Ranch Eco Tours.

Family-Friendly Activities

Southwest Coast of Florida is a great destination for families with kids. There are plenty of family-friendly activities in the region, including visiting the Naples Zoo, exploring the Children’s Science Center in Fort Myers, or taking a dolphin watching tour in Sanibel Island.
